时间:2025-01-20 来源:FPGA_UCY 关于我们 0
FPGA是可编程芯片,应用在集成电路领域,可以很好的解决半定制电路的不足,还可以规避可编程器件门电路数受限制的短板,对于FPGA具有很多优点,包含在ASIC电路中,可以实现不用投片生产就可以得到合适的芯片,内部有足数的触发器和I/O引脚,正常情况下,FPGA的运行速度快、能耗低,单元结构灵活、集成度高、适用范围比较广,而且对于FPGA的兼容性强,可以实现较大规模的电路兼容。
对于可编程的软硬件设计,硬件设计包含多个方面的电路模块和硬件设备,软件设计则是嵌入式C语言编程开发。集成化的电路系统,具备复杂性,可以实现完整的产品功能集成在芯片上,其中包含核心处理器、存储单元、模块电路以及其他外部设备的接口,具有实际时间长、实现成本高的特点,然而采用自上而下的设计方法,逐单元的划分,对于FPGA可以实现层次化的管理,对复杂的层次关系进行梳理,方便及时修正,提高的设计开发的效率。
FPGA的开发流程一般分为硬件电路设计、设计输入、仿真、优化、综合性仿真、实现、布线后仿真、板级仿真以及芯片编程等主要步骤,电路设计之前,要进行方案验证、系统设计、和FPGA的芯片进行选择,需要根据设计情况,例如系统的复杂程度和性能指标要求,对于研发设计,还要考虑产品的成本各种资源情况...